Key Industries Driving Demand
- Renewable Energy Integration: Wind/solar farms needing stability
- Commercial & Industrial (C&I): Load management and backup power
- Remote Communities: Off-grid electrification projects
Latest Trends in Containerized Energy Storage
The industry's moving faster than a Tesla battery swap. Modular designs now let users "stack" capacity like LEGO blocks. Some manufacturers even integrate AI for predictive maintenance – imagine your storage system texting you before a component fails!
| Feature | 2020 Standard | 2024 Innovation |
|---|---|---|
| Response Time | 200ms | 50ms |
| Energy Density | 150 Wh/L | 280 Wh/L |
